When you set up a normal capability analysis, click transform and indicate whether to use the johnson or the box cox transformation to make your data follow a normal distribution. In practice, not all manufacturing process data aligns with a normal distribution. addressing this deviation is critical for maintaining the integrity of process capability analysis. The normal distribution curve, or bell curve, is a key tool used in the 6 sigma methodology to analyze process performance against stringent quality standards. by linking process metrics to the bell curve, we can define quantifiable capability metrics for the process.
